US spot bitcoin ETFs experienced a notable outflow this week, with BlackRock's IBIT leading a $236 million exodus from bitcoin-focused funds. The withdrawal occurred as bitcoin declined roughly 2% and broader market pressure weighed on major cryptocurrencies. The outflow pattern revealed a divergence in investor appetite: while bitcoin ETFs saw redemptions, alternative asset ETFs tracking ether and XRP attracted fresh capital despite widespread price weakness across the sector.

The pullback underscores shifting fund flows amid recent market volatility. Smaller cryptocurrency ETF products continued accumulating assets even as their underlying holdings declined, suggesting some investors rotated out of bitcoin exposure while maintaining broader crypto exposure through smaller-cap alternatives.
